What does cardio- mean? Cardio- is a combining form used likea prefix meaning “heart.” It is used in many medical and scientific terms. Cardio- comes from the Greek kardía, meaning “heart.” In fact, the English word heart and the Greek kardía are related. Does tedious mean difficult?
